package dataformcompilelocal
import (
"context"
"fmt"
"os/exec"
"strings"
"github.com/goccy/go-yaml"
"github.com/googleapis/mcp-toolbox/internal/tools"
"github.com/googleapis/mcp-toolbox/internal/util"
"github.com/googleapis/mcp-toolbox/internal/util/parameters"
)
const resourceType string = "dataform-compile-local"
func init() {
if !tools.Register(resourceType, newConfig) {
panic(fmt.Sprintf("tool type %q already registered", resourceType))
}
}
func newConfig(ctx context.Context, name string, decoder *yaml.Decoder) (tools.ToolConfig, error) {
actual := Config{ConfigBase: tools.ConfigBase{Name: name}}
if err := decoder.DecodeContext(ctx, &actual); err != nil {
return nil, err
}
return actual, nil
}
type Config struct {
tools.ConfigBase `yaml:",inline"`
Type string `yaml:"type" validate:"required"`
Annotations *tools.ToolAnnotations `yaml:"annotations,omitempty"`
}
var _ tools.ToolConfig = Config{}
func (cfg Config) ToolConfigType() string {
return resourceType
}
func (cfg Config) Initialize(context.Context) (tools.Tool, error) {
if cfg.Description == "" {
return nil, fmt.Errorf("description is required for tool %q", cfg.Name)
}
allParameters := parameters.Parameters{
parameters.NewStringParameter("project_dir", "The Dataform project directory."),
}
paramManifest := allParameters.Manifest()
return Tool{
BaseTool: tools.NewBaseTool(
cfg,
tools.GetAnnotationsOrDefault(cfg.Annotations, tools.NewReadOnlyAnnotations),
tools.Manifest{Description: cfg.Description, Parameters: paramManifest, AuthRequired: cfg.AuthRequired},
allParameters,
),
}, nil
}
var _ tools.Tool = Tool{}
type Tool struct {
tools.BaseTool[Config]
}
func (t Tool) ToConfig() tools.ToolConfig {
return t.Cfg
}
func (t Tool) Invoke(ctx context.Context, resourceMgr tools.SourceProvider, params parameters.ParamValues, accessToken tools.AccessToken) (any, util.ToolboxError) {
paramsMap := params.AsMap()
projectDir, ok := paramsMap["project_dir"].(string)
if !ok || projectDir == "" {
return nil, util.NewAgentError("error casting 'project_dir' to string or invalid value", nil)
}
cmd := exec.CommandContext(ctx, "dataform", "compile", projectDir, "--json")
output, err := cmd.CombinedOutput()
if err != nil {
// Compilation failures are considered AgentErrors (invalid user code/project)
return nil, util.NewAgentError(fmt.Sprintf("error executing dataform compile: %v\nOutput: %s", err, string(output)), err)
}
return strings.TrimSpace(string(output)), nil
}
